Analyzing Risk and Reward
Before attempting a duffspin, a thorough analysis of the potential risks and rewards is crucial. This includes evaluating the cost of the gamble (in terms of currency or resources), the probability of success, and the value of the potential reward. A player might ask themselves: “What’s the worst-case scenario if I fail?” and "Is the potential reward worth that risk?”. For instance, in a game featuring a loot box with a 1% chance of obtaining a highly sought-after item, the cost of repeatedly purchasing loot boxes needs to be weighed against the item's value. A savvy player will only engage in duffspinning if the expected value (the average outcome of repeated attempts) is positive. This approach transforms the duffspin from a blind gamble to a calculated investment.

The Psychological Aspects of Duffspins
Beyond the mathematical and strategic considerations, duffspins also tap into psychological principles. The thrill of uncertainty, the potential for a large reward, and the feeling of control (even when it’s an illusion) can be highly addictive. Understanding these psychological factors is critical for responsible gaming. Players need to be aware of the potential for developing compulsive behaviors and take steps to mitigate those risks. The “near miss” effect, where players almost obtain the desired reward, can be particularly potent in reinforcing continued attempts. It’s essential to recognize these patterns and avoid falling into a trap of continually chasing a win that may never come.
